Hi, I was playing with the example in https://github.com/MoritzMaxeiner/llvm-d/tree/master/examples/fibonacci When I try to build it using dub, the linker cannot find the LLVM library $ dub build Performing "debug" build using /usr/bin/dmd for x86_64. llvm-d 2.4.1: target for configuration "native-target" is up to date. fibonacci ~master: building configuration "link-single"... Linking... /usr/bin/ld: cannot find -lLLVM collect2: error: ld returned 1 exit status Error: linker exited with status 1 /usr/bin/dmd failed with exit code 1. On my system (Debian GNU/Linux 9, 64 bits) the library is in the directory /usr/lib/llvm-6.0/lib/ $ ls -l /usr/lib/llvm-6.0/lib/libLLVM.so lrwxrwxrwx 1 root root 14 oct 24 19:44 /usr/lib/llvm-6.0/lib/libLLVM.so -> libLLVM-6.0.so But how am I supposed to tell dub this, so it passes this information to the linker?? I guess I should set "libs" in dubs.json Off course I have tried to read the dub documentation (like https://code.dlang.org/package-format?lang=json) but it was not clear enough to me. Please note that this library cannot be find by pkgconfig. Many thanks! Pablo

On Monday, 10 December 2018 at 05:24:16 UTC, evilrat wrote:On Monday, 10 December 2018 at 02:59:21 UTC, Pablo De Nápoli wrote:Many thanks but that didn't work,as I got the message $ dub build Performing "debug" build using /usr/bin/dmd for x86_64. llvm-d 2.4.1: target for configuration "native-target" is up to date. fibonacci ~master: building configuration "link-single"... Linking... /usr/bin/ld: cannot find -l-L/usr/lib/llvm-6.0/lib/ /usr/bin/ld: cannot find -llibLLVM-6.0 collect2: error: ld returned 1 exit status Error: linker exited with status 1 /usr/bin/dmd failed with exit code 1. The problem is that GNU ld expects the -L for specifying the search path, not -l What actually did work was: 1) Setting the LD_LIBRARY_PATH environment variable with export LD_LIBRARY_PATH=/usr/lib/llvm-6.0/lib/ and using "libs" : ["LLVM-6.0"] in dub.json. (this is somewhat nasty, it would be nice to keep all the information together in dub.json) Moreover, the information about the path for linking with LLVM can be obtained from the shell script llvconfig as $llvm-config-6.0 --libs --ldflags -L/usr/lib/llvm-6.0/lib -lLLVM-6.0 It would be better not to hard-code this information in dub.json but I don't know if it possible to invoke a shell script with something like $(llvm-config-6.0 --libs --ldflags) (as you would do in a Makefile) This method used to be employed by many other libraries besides llvm (but many are migrating to pkgconfig). On Monday, 10 December 2018 at 15:38:24 UTC, Pab De Nápoli wrote:1) Setting the LD_LIBRARY_PATH environment variable with export LD_LIBRARY_PATH=/usr/lib/llvm-6.0/lib/ and using "libs" : ["LLVM-6.0"] in dub.json. (this is somewhat nasty, it would be nice to keep all the information together in dub.json) Moreover, the information about the path for linking with LLVM can be obtained from the shell script llvconfig as $llvm-config-6.0 --libs --ldflags -L/usr/lib/llvm-6.0/lib -lLLVM-6.0If you do want to put it in the dub config, the -L option, and any linker options, can go in the "lflags" directive. "libs" is for libraries only. "lflags": ["-L/usr/lib/llvm-6.0/lib"], "libs": ["LLVM-6.0"]
